服务器搭建需要什么配置的电脑好,服务器搭建需要什么配置的电脑?从硬件到软件的全流程解析
- 综合资讯
- 2025-04-20 04:35:01
- 2

服务器搭建需根据应用场景选择硬件配置,核心需求包括:处理器(推荐多核CPU如Intel Xeon/AMD EPYC)、64GB起步的DDR4内存(大数据场景需扩展至51...
服务器搭建需根据应用场景选择硬件配置,核心需求包括:处理器(推荐多核CPU如Intel Xeon/AMD EPYC)、64GB起步的DDR4内存(大数据场景需扩展至512GB以上)、高速存储(SSD+RAID 10组合提升可靠性)、1000W以上高稳定电源、双千兆网卡及光纤接口,操作系统可选Linux(Ubuntu/CentOS)或Windows Server,需配合虚拟化平台(VMware/Proxmox)实现资源隔离,软件层面需部署防火墙(iptables/Apache ModSecurity)、数据库(MySQL/MongoDB)、Web服务(Nginx/Apache)及监控工具(Zabbix/Prometheus),搭建流程包含硬件选型→BIOS优化→系统安装→服务配置→安全加固→压力测试,建议企业级场景增加RAID 6冗余、IPMI远程管理模块及双路电源,个人用途可选用消费级服务器主机(如戴尔PowerEdge塔式机)搭配二手服务器组件降低成本。
服务器硬件配置核心要素
1 处理器(CPU)的深度解析
服务器的CPU是核心性能指标,需重点关注以下参数:
图片来源于网络,如有侵权联系删除
- 核心数量:基础业务(如Web服务器)建议4核起步,数据库或虚拟化场景需8核以上
- 线程数:现代CPU通过超线程技术实现性能倍增(如Intel Xeon的32线程设计)
- 制程工艺:3nm/5nm工艺显著降低功耗(以AMD EPYC 9654为例,能效比达3.5)
- PCIe通道:支持NVMe SSD的PCIe 5.0通道(如LGA4186接口支持128条通道)
- 案例对比:搭建100节点CDN服务器时,双路Intel Xeon Gold 6338(28核56线程)比单路EPYC 7763(64核128线程)节省35%能耗
2 内存系统的三维设计
- 容量规划:Web服务器建议16GB起,每万级并发需32GB+,数据库每TB数据约需4GB内存
- 类型选择:
- DDR4(3200MHz):性价比之选(延迟45ns)
- DDR5(4800MHz):带宽提升2倍(容量密度提升50%)
- ECC校验:关键业务系统必须配置(错误率降至1E-15)
- 拓扑结构:双路服务器建议采用交叉 interleaving 模式,带宽可达128GB/s
3 存储系统的分层架构
层级 | 介质类型 | IOPS | 吞吐量 | 适用场景 |
---|---|---|---|---|
基础存储 | 2K HDD | 120-200 | 200MB/s | 冷数据归档 |
中间层 | 15K SAS | 1500-3000 | 2GB/s | 事务处理 |
缓存层 | 960GB NVMe | 200,000+ | 15GB/s | 热点数据 |
RAID策略:
- Web服务器:RAID10(性能优先)
- 数据库:RAID1+0(数据冗余)
- 容灾系统:跨机房RAID5(成本最优)
4 主板与电源的协同设计
- 扩展性:选择PCIe 5.0 x16插槽(支持多GPU)、CNVMe接口(带宽提升3倍)
- 电源要求:双路服务器建议1000W 80PLUS铂金电源(转换效率92%)
- 散热设计:采用全塔机箱(内部风道≥8米),搭配液冷系统(温差控制在5℃以内)
5 网络设备的性能矩阵
- 网卡选择:
- 1Gbps:Intel I350(10000个MAC地址)
- 10Gbps:Mellanox ConnectX-5(支持SR-IOV)
- 25Gbps:Broadcom BCM5741(背板带宽32Tbps)
- 交换机配置:万兆核心交换机(至少48个端口,支持VXLAN)
- 延迟控制:通过QoS策略将P95延迟控制在50μs内
软件架构与系统优化
1 操作系统选型指南
- Linux发行版:
- Ubuntu Server(社区支持,适合初创企业)
- CentOS Stream(企业级稳定,更新周期6个月)
- Fedora Server(前沿技术预览)
- Windows Server:适合混合云环境(Hyper-V虚拟化支持)
2 虚拟化平台对比
平台 | hypervisor | 支持CPU | 内存上限 | I/O性能 |
---|---|---|---|---|
VMware vSphere | ESXi | 64路 | 2TB | 5GB/s |
Proxmox | KVM | 32路 | 1TB | 2GB/s |
OpenStack | KVM | 64路 | 3TB | 8GB/s |
3 存储优化技术
- ZFS分层存储:自动将热点数据迁移至SSD(压缩率1.5:1)
- Ceph集群:3副本分布式存储(故障恢复时间<30秒)
- 数据库优化:MySQL InnoDB引擎调整innodb_buffer_pool_size至80%
4 安全防护体系
- 硬件级防护:TPM 2.0加密芯片(支持国密算法)
- 入侵检测:Suricata规则库更新至2023.08版本
- 日志审计:ELK Stack(Elasticsearch+Logstash+Kibana)每日聚合分析
成本控制与能效管理
1 预算分配模型
项目 | 占比 | 说明 |
---|---|---|
硬件采购 | 55% | 含3年保修服务 |
软件授权 | 15% | VMware vSphere许可证 |
运维成本 | 20% | 冷备服务器+7x24监控 |
不可预见费用 | 10% | 网络扩容预留 |
2 能效优化方案
- PUE值控制:通过冷热通道隔离将PUE降至1.25以下
- 智能电源管理:HP ProLiant Gen10支持硬件级节能(待机功耗<5W)
- 虚拟化密度:1台物理服务器可承载20-30个轻量级虚拟机
3 扩展性设计原则
- 模块化架构:支持热插拔硬盘(每节点16块3.5英寸)
- GPU扩展:NVIDIA A100 40GB显存支持8卡互联
- 网络升级:通过SFP+模块实现40Gbps上行
典型应用场景配置方案
1 个人开发环境(预算<5000元)
- CPU:Intel i5-12400F(6核12线程)
- 内存:32GB DDR4 3200MHz
- 存储:2TB NVMe SSD + 4TB HDD
- 网络:千兆网卡(Intel I210)
- 适用场景:Docker容器集群、MySQL测试、Jenkins持续集成
2 中小企业Web服务器(预算3-5万元)
- CPU:双路Intel Xeon E-2176G(20核40线程)
- 内存:256GB DDR4 3200MHz
- 存储:RAID10(4块2TB NVMe)
- 网络:双25Gbps网卡(Mellanox ConnectX-5)
- 安全:IPSec VPN+Web应用防火墙
3 数据中心级集群(预算>50万元)
- CPU:四路AMD EPYC 9654(96核192线程)
- 内存:2TB DDR5 4800MHz
- 存储:全闪存阵列(16块8TB U.2 NVMe)
- 网络:100Gbps光模块(QSFP28)
- 能效:液冷系统(PUE=1.15)
常见问题与解决方案
1 硬件兼容性问题
- 案例:Ubuntu 22.04与华硕X12S主板驱动冲突
- 解决:安装Linux-5.15内核并更新Asus EEE Management驱动
2 虚拟化性能瓶颈
- 现象:VMware虚拟机I/O延迟超过200ms
- 排查:检查HBA卡队列深度(调整至32)、禁用NFS缓存
3 网络带宽不足
- 优化方案:
- 启用TCP BBR拥塞控制算法
- 配置Jumbo Frames(MTU 9216)
- 部署SD-WAN智能路由
未来技术趋势展望
- CPU架构革新:Intel Blackwell(2024年)采用18nm工艺,晶体管数突破200亿
- 存储技术演进:3D XPoint V4代产品(延迟<10ns,成本$0.10/GB)
- 绿色计算:Google Stadia服务器PUE=1.1,使用液态氟化碳冷却剂
- 边缘计算部署:NVIDIA Jetson Orin Nano(12TOPS AI算力,功耗15W)
总结与建议
搭建服务器如同建造数字时代的基石,需要兼顾性能、成本和扩展性,对于个人开发者,推荐从预装Ubuntu的Dell PowerEdge R650入门;中小企业可考虑华为FusionServer 2288H V5;大型企业则需部署混合云架构(如AWS Outposts),建议每半年进行一次硬件健康检查,使用SMART监控工具预测硬盘寿命,并通过压力测试验证系统稳定性。
随着算力需求的指数级增长,服务器的配置将向更高密度、更低功耗方向发展,基于Chiplet技术的异构计算平台和量子加密网络可能彻底改变服务器架构,对于从业者而言,持续学习新技术(如Kubernetes集群管理、Service Mesh架构)将成为职业发展的关键。
图片来源于网络,如有侵权联系删除
(全文共计1582字)
延伸学习资源:
- The Art of Computer Programming by Donald Knuth(算法基础)
- Red Hat Certified Engineer Study Guide(系统管理)
- NVIDIA DLI深度学习课程(GPU加速技术)
- LinkedIn Learning《Server Administration》系列(实战技巧)
本文由智淘云于2025-04-20发表在智淘云,如有疑问,请联系我们。
本文链接:https://www.zhitaoyun.cn/2161160.html
本文链接:https://www.zhitaoyun.cn/2161160.html
发表评论